![]() A GFCI device does not need a grounding probe to protect you. If that were the case, how would the GFCI installed in your bathroom work? There's no grounding probe there. If you read Bean's article carefully you will see that there remains some controversy as to the effect of a grounding probe in our systems, whether they do more harm than good. It all depends on the equipment you have and the failure scenario. IMO a GFCI is a must to protect you, a grounding probe, perhaps. It is correct that if you do decide to install a grounding probe, you must have a GFCI as well. In either case, GFCI is the way to go for your safety.
